Will Luka Doncic and Kyrie Irving playing vs. Kings? Injury Report Mavericks

A pair of Western Conference teams in different situations as far as the playoffs go in the final week of the regular season take the floor in the Lone Star State.

On Wednesday night, the Sacramento Kings will take on the Dallas Mavericks in the second of a back-to-back on the road.

Update Injury for Sacramento Kings and Dallas Mavericks

The Mavericks lead the all-time regular season series 100-78, although this year’s two meetings ended in a tie.

The Dallas Mavericks’ recent collapse continued on Sunday at Atlanta, their seventh loss in their previous eight games.

On Tuesday, the Mavericks were 12.5 games behind the Grizzlies for the Southwest Division lead. They were 11th in the West, behind the Thunder by one game for the final playoff place.

  • Luka Doncic – Questionable Wednesday

On Wednesday against the Kings, Luka Doncic (thigh) is considered to play.

Doncic confirmed earlier on Tuesday that he intends to play on Wednesday, and his likely designation lends credence to that statement.

The All-Star point guard returned after a five-game absence to score 31.0 points, grab 9.0 boards, and dish out 8.9 assists in seven straight games.

Despite speculations to the contrary, Doncic and Irving will continue to play in every game for the rest of the regular season, even if Dallas is currently in 11th place in the Western Conference.

  • Kyrie Irving – Questionable

It is expected that Kyrie Irving (foot) will play in this game.

There has been talk of shutting down the point guard for the rest of the regular season as Irving deals with plantar fasciitis in his right foot.

If making the Play-In Tournament is less possible on Friday (when they play the Bulls) or Sunday (when they play the Spurs), he may decide to sit out those games.

Until Dallas makes a final choice, however, Irving should keep suiting up and performing at a high level.

Irving missed four games in a row in the middle to late stages of March due to the foot issue, but he has played in all six games since, with his greatest effort coming on Sunday against the Hawks in overtime, when he scored 41 points on 16-for-27 shooting in 44 minutes.
